Replace the Live Network Policy
Replace the live policy only when you cannot express the change as a NemoClaw preset. This workflow requires OpenShell 0.0.72+.
openshell policy set replaces the sandbox’s live policy with the file you provide.
It does not merge.
A running policy contains the baseline plus every preset layered during onboarding and later operations.
Applying a file that contains only one part silently removes the other entries.
Export the Base Policy
Start from the current round-trippable base policy so the applied presets remain in the file:
The command retrieves and validates the base policy.
It exits nonzero instead of writing partial output when retrieval or validation fails.
Do not use --raw because raw output retains the OpenShell metadata header.
Edit the Complete Policy
Edit current-policy.yaml.
Add entries under network_policies and keep the existing version field.
Preserve every baseline and preset entry that the sandbox still needs.
The openshell policy set command accepts a raw policy file.
It does not accept a preset file that starts with a preset: metadata block.
Use Apply Policy Presets when a maintained or custom preset can express the change.
Apply the Replacement
Apply the complete file:
The change applies to the running sandbox. For a durable source-of-truth change, update the baseline policy or record a custom preset with NemoClaw.
Verify the Result
Inspect the tracked preset state:
Inspect the effective OpenShell policy before testing the endpoint:
